Transforms waves into resources• An infinite pool of intelligent capacity
GMPLS allocates resources to service demands • Same concept as data center virtualization
Supports fast shared mesh protection (fastSMP)• <50ms protection against multiple simultaneous network failures
Enabler for Software Defined Networks (SDN)
Foundational Elements• DWDM• OTN Switching• GMPLS Control Plane
